Accuracy and resolution of conventional and additively manufactured silicone elastomers as applied in maxillofacial therapies
Silicone elastomers are becoming more readily available for additive manufacturing, which may be advantageous for fabricating maxillofacial prostheses. However, the properties of three-dimensionally (3D) printed silicone as compared with conventionally processed silicone have not been well studied.
